Cynthia Morgan defends Peter Okoye amid ongoing P-Square family drama, wishes him peace and salvation

Cynthia Morgan defends Peter Okoye amid ongoing P-Square family drama, wishes him peace and salvation

Singer Cynthia Morgan has come to the defence of P-Square star Peter Okoye amid criticism over his recent social media outbursts and ongoing family dispute.

In a post shared on Instagram, Cynthia addressed those accusing Peter of being destructive, arguing that artists often express deep emotions shaped by their personal experiences.

She said artists are conditioned to draw inspiration from everything they go through, including love, grief, abuse and pressure.

According to her, when an artiste appears to have become destructive, people should consider what may have happened behind the scenes before passing judgment.

Cynthia wrote that artists sometimes reach a point where they can no longer pretend and may need to express their emotions or seek therapy.

She also highlighted the sacrifices artists make to entertain their audience, adding that some of the older generation of artistes, particularly those connected to the P-Square circle, built their brands under circumstances that were not always visible to the public.

Addressing Peter directly, Cynthia concluded with a message of support, writing:

“The Lord is close to the broken hearted @petersquare. I wish you peace and salvation.”
